Hydrogen Fuel Cells: An Overview

How Do Hydrogen Fuel Cells Work?

Hydrogen fuel cells generate electricity by combining hydrogen and oxygen in a chemical reaction, producing water as the only byproduct. The process involves:

  1. Hydrogen Storage: Compressed hydrogen gas is stored in high-pressure tanks.
  2. Electricity Generation: Hydrogen reacts with oxygen in the fuel cell stack, creating electricity.
  3. Emission-Free Operation: The only emissions are water vapor and heat, making it a zero-emissions technology.

Advantages of Hydrogen Fuel Cells

  • Rapid Refueling: Hydrogen vehicles can be refueled in minutes, comparable to traditional gasoline vehicles.
  • High Energy Density: Hydrogen offers a higher energy-to-weight ratio than batteries, making it ideal for heavy-duty applications like trucks and buses.
  • Scalability: Hydrogen infrastructure can serve multiple sectors, including industrial processes, power generation, and heating.

Challenges

Despite their promise, hydrogen fuel cells face significant hurdles:

  • Infrastructure Development: Hydrogen refueling stations are sparse, limiting accessibility for consumers.
  • Energy-Intensive Production: Producing green hydrogen (via electrolysis powered by renewable energy) remains costly and inefficient.
  • Storage and Transport: Hydrogen is challenging to store and transport due to its low density and flammability.

Electric Vehicles: An Overview

How Do EVs Work?

Electric vehicles rely on lithium-ion batteries to store and supply electricity to an electric motor. Charging stations replenish these batteries, and the vehicles produce no tailpipe emissions.

Advantages of EVs

  • Widespread Adoption: With a robust charging infrastructure and falling battery costs, EVs are accessible to a growing number of consumers.
  • Energy Efficiency: EVs convert over 60% of energy from the grid to power the wheels, significantly higher than internal combustion engines.
  • Government Incentives: Tax credits, rebates, and subsidies have accelerated EV adoption worldwide.

Challenges

While EVs are more established than hydrogen fuel cells, they are not without drawbacks:

  • Battery Limitations: Lithium-ion batteries degrade over time, reducing range and efficiency.
  • Charging Times: While improving, EV charging remains slower than refueling hydrogen or gasoline vehicles.
  • Environmental Concerns: Mining raw materials for batteries (lithium, cobalt, nickel) poses ethical and environmental challenges.

Comparing Hydrogen Fuel Cells and EVs

Environmental Impact

Both technologies offer zero-emissions operation, but their production processes differ:

  • Hydrogen fuel cells depend on green hydrogen to achieve carbon neutrality, while EVs rely on renewable electricity for sustainable charging.
  • EVs currently have a smaller carbon footprint overall due to the efficiency of electricity generation and the maturity of renewable power grids.

Cost Considerations

  • EVs benefit from economies of scale, making them more affordable for consumers. The average EV price dropped significantly over the past decade, with more budget-friendly options entering the market.
  • Hydrogen fuel cell vehicles remain expensive due to high production and infrastructure costs.

Infrastructure and Accessibility

  • EVs enjoy a well-established charging network, with millions of stations worldwide.
  • Hydrogen refueling infrastructure lags far behind, though investments in this area are increasing.

The Future: Coexistence or Competition?

Where Hydrogen Excels

Hydrogen fuel cells may dominate in sectors where EVs face limitations:

  • Heavy-Duty Transport: Trucks, buses, and ships benefit from hydrogen's high energy density and quick refueling.
  • Remote Areas: Hydrogen's portability and storage capabilities make it suitable for regions with limited grid access.

Where EVs Shine

  • Urban Mobility: EVs are ideal for city commutes, where short ranges and accessible charging stations meet consumer needs.
  • Passenger Vehicles: EVs are likely to continue leading the personal vehicle market due to their affordability and convenience.

Potential Synergies

Instead of viewing hydrogen fuel cells and EVs as competitors, many experts envision a complementary future:

  • Hydrogen could power industrial sectors and long-haul transportation, while EVs dominate light-duty vehicles and urban mobility.
  • Investments in renewable energy will benefit both technologies, making them cleaner and more efficient.
